Team,

The Northgate Instruments reseller programme launches next quarter across all branches. Key points: resellers receive a 22% standard discount, certification is mandatory before first order, and branch managers retain approval rights for their territories. Marlowe Perrin's team will run onboarding sessions starting the week after next; attendance is required for at least one sales lead per branch. Margin and territory rules are in the attached pack. A confidential note on our plans is appended below.

Regards,
T. Hascombe

confidential, kahog-bawif: The northern region missed its Pramir quota by 20.0 percent last quarter. Casaxek Freight plans to lower the Fraion list price by 41.5 percent in December. The finance team signed off on a budget of $236.4 million for Project Druius. The renewal with Fenysix Partners closes at $91.3 million a year, 2.1 percent below the last contract.

Cage visits at the Varnholt data centre are escorted only. Book through the Ops desk at least 24 hours ahead. No bags, no photos, no tailgating. Sign the log at the mantrap, both in and out. Escorts stay with visitors at all times inside Hall C. To release the cage door for an approved visit, use the pass code below.

turnstile pass: bdg-YEOZLM-79341408

**Runbook: Retry failed exports (Ledgerfox)**

If the nightly export job fails: check the Ledgerfox export queue for stuck entries, requeue anything older than two hours, then rerun the job with `--resume`. Do not clear the dead-letter bin before requeuing — duplicates are cheaper than gaps. Two consecutive failures: escalate to the data platform rotation before retrying again. Confirm the retry runs on the build tagged below.

pipeline stamp: htk31_3c6b63a1fd55b8745625d3b6ce9c5fc

## Local Setup

The Pinewick docs site uses incremental rebuilds: only pages whose source or data dependencies changed are regenerated. Clone the repo, run `pwk install`, then `pwk serve --incremental`. The rebuild cache lives in `.pwk/cache` and can be safely deleted if output looks stale. Page metadata is resolved from the content database at build time, so point your local environment at the instance below.

database URL for hawip-kagap: redis://rusok_svc:bMCaqek7MRWIOJ@db-8501.zarqeltech.corp:5432/sileth